|  | import 'dart:convert'; | ||
|  | import 'package:flutter/foundation.dart'; | ||
|  | import 'package:http/http.dart' as http; | ||
|  | import '../models/platform_model.dart'; | ||
|  | export 'package:http/http.dart' show Response; | ||
|  | 
 | ||
|  | enum HttpMethod { get, post, put, delete } | ||
|  | 
 | ||
|  | class HttpService { | ||
|  |   Future<http.Response> sendRequest( | ||
|  |     Uri url, | ||
|  |     HttpMethod method, { | ||
|  |     Map<String, String>? headers, | ||
|  |     dynamic body, | ||
|  |   }) async { | ||
|  |     headers ??= {'Content-Type': 'application/json'}; | ||
|  | 
 | ||
|  |     // Determine if there is currently a proxy setting, and if so, use FFI to call the Rust HTTP method.
 | ||
|  |     final isProxy = await bind.mainGetProxyStatus(); | ||
|  | 
 | ||
|  |     if (!isProxy) { | ||
|  |       return await _pollFultterHttp(url, method, headers: headers, body: body); | ||
|  |     } | ||
|  | 
 | ||
|  |     String headersJson = jsonEncode(headers); | ||
|  |     String methodName = method.toString().split('.').last; | ||
|  |     await bind.mainHttpRequest( | ||
|  |         url: url.toString(), | ||
|  |         method: methodName.toLowerCase(), | ||
|  |         body: body, | ||
|  |         header: headersJson); | ||
|  | 
 | ||
|  |     var resJson = await _pollForResponse(url.toString()); | ||
|  |     return _parseHttpResponse(resJson); | ||
|  |   } | ||
|  | 
 | ||
|  |   Future<http.Response> _pollFultterHttp( | ||
|  |     Uri url, | ||
|  |     HttpMethod method, { | ||
|  |     Map<String, String>? headers, | ||
|  |     dynamic body, | ||
|  |   }) async { | ||
|  |     var response = http.Response('', 400); | ||
|  | 
 | ||
|  |     switch (method) { | ||
|  |       case HttpMethod.get: | ||
|  |         response = await http.get(url, headers: headers); | ||
|  |         break; | ||
|  |       case HttpMethod.post: | ||
|  |         response = await http.post(url, headers: headers, body: body); | ||
|  |         break; | ||
|  |       case HttpMethod.put: | ||
|  |         response = await http.put(url, headers: headers, body: body); | ||
|  |         break; | ||
|  |       case HttpMethod.delete: | ||
|  |         response = await http.delete(url, headers: headers, body: body); | ||
|  |         break; | ||
|  |       default: | ||
|  |         throw Exception('Unsupported HTTP method'); | ||
|  |     } | ||
|  | 
 | ||
|  |     return response; | ||
|  |   } | ||
|  | 
 | ||
|  |   Future<String> _pollForResponse(String url) async { | ||
|  |     String? responseJson = " "; | ||
|  |     while (responseJson == " ") { | ||
|  |       responseJson = await bind.mainGetHttpStatus(url: url); | ||
|  |       if (responseJson == null) { | ||
|  |         throw Exception('The HTTP request failed'); | ||
|  |       } | ||
|  |       if (responseJson == " ") { | ||
|  |         await Future.delayed(const Duration(milliseconds: 100)); | ||
|  |       } | ||
|  |     } | ||
|  |     return responseJson!; | ||
|  |   } | ||
|  | 
 | ||
|  |   http.Response _parseHttpResponse(String responseJson) { | ||
|  |     try { | ||
|  |       var parsedJson = jsonDecode(responseJson); | ||
|  |       String body = parsedJson['body']; | ||
|  |       Map<String, String> headers = {}; | ||
|  |       for (var key in parsedJson['headers'].keys) { | ||
|  |         headers[key] = parsedJson['headers'][key]; | ||
|  |       } | ||
|  |       int statusCode = parsedJson['status_code']; | ||
|  |       return http.Response(body, statusCode, headers: headers); | ||
|  |     } catch (e) { | ||
|  |       throw Exception('Failed to parse response: $e'); | ||
|  |     } | ||
|  |   } | ||
|  | } | ||
|  | 
 | ||
|  | Future<http.Response> get(Uri url, {Map<String, String>? headers}) async { | ||
|  |   return await HttpService().sendRequest(url, HttpMethod.get, headers: headers); | ||
|  | } | ||
|  | 
 | ||
|  | Future<http.Response> post(Uri url, | ||
|  |     {Map<String, String>? headers, Object? body, Encoding? encoding}) async { | ||
|  |   return await HttpService() | ||
|  |       .sendRequest(url, HttpMethod.post, body: body, headers: headers); | ||
|  | } | ||
|  | 
 | ||
|  | Future<http.Response> put(Uri url, | ||
|  |     {Map<String, String>? headers, Object? body, Encoding? encoding}) async { | ||
|  |   return await HttpService() | ||
|  |       .sendRequest(url, HttpMethod.put, body: body, headers: headers); | ||
|  | } | ||
|  | 
 | ||
|  | Future<http.Response> delete(Uri url, | ||
|  |     {Map<String, String>? headers, Object? body, Encoding? encoding}) async { | ||
|  |   return await HttpService() | ||
|  |       .sendRequest(url, HttpMethod.delete, body: body, headers: headers); | ||
|  | } |
